Assessment of Treated Areas



Upon completion of the mold and mildew removal procedure, a thorough examination of the dealt with locations is crucial to make sure the performance of the remediation efforts. This inspection works as a critical step in the post-remediation stage to confirm that the mold and mildew removal and cleaning procedures succeeded in removing the mold problem and recovering a safe interior atmosphere. The assessment should be carried out by certified professionals who have the competence to assess the remediated locations diligently.


Throughout the inspection, different aspects are assessed to identify the success of the removal process. These consist of aesthetic assessments to look for any type of indications of mold development or water damages, dampness degrees to verify that the location is complimentary and dry of excess humidity that might promote mold and mildew re-growth, and air high quality testing to guarantee that the indoor air is secure to breathe. In addition, the inspection might include utilizing specialized tools such as dampness meters and th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den mold or moisture pockets that can cause future mold and mildew troubles if left uncontrolled. Overall, a comprehensive examination of the dealt with areas is essential to confirm the performance of the mold remediation efforts and offer satisfaction to the owners of the home.

Moisture Control Procedures



Efficient wetness control steps are crucial for avoiding mold and mildew growth and keeping a healthy and balanced indoor atmosphere. Additionally, using dehumidifiers in damp locations can assist minimize moisture levels, making it harder for mold and mildew to prosper.


Regularly maintaining the building and evaluating's outside can likewise avoid moisture invasion. testing air quality after mold remediation. Making sure that gutters are clear, downspouts straight water far from the foundation, and the roof remains in excellent condition can aid prevent water from seeping into the structure. Correctly sealing doors and windows can additionally help maintain moisture out


In instances where water damage happens, punctual action is needed. Any leakages or spills need to be cleaned and dried out within 24-48 hours to prevent mold and mildew growth. Utilizing dampness meters can help identify surprise resources of water and make certain complete drying out. By carrying out these moisture control actions, the danger of mold persisting can be substantially decreased, developing a healthier indoor setting.

Tracking and Upkeep Plan



Implementing a regular tracking and maintenance plan is essential for guaranteeing the long-term effectiveness of mold and mildew remediation efforts. When mold removal is completed, it is important to establish a tracking schedule to evaluate the success of the removal procedure. This includes consistently inspecting the formerly influenced locations for any signs of mold recurrence or water damage. By conducting routine checks, any brand-new mold development can be promptly determined and attended to, stopping a reoccurrence of the preliminary issue.


In addition, developing an upkeep plan is crucial to stopping future mold problems. This plan might include actions such as fixing pipes leaks, improving ventilation, and managing indoor moisture levels. Normal maintenance not only helps in avoiding mold and mildew but also adds to keeping a healthy indoor atmosphere. It is suggested to document all tracking and upkeep tasks to track progress and make certain uniformity in the maintenance of the remediated areas. By implementing a detailed tracking and maintenance strategy, the risk of mold re-emergence can be significantly lowered, advertising a secure and tidy living or workplace.
